A plano-convex lens fits exactly into a plano- concave lens. Their plane surfaces are parallel to each other. If lenses are made of different materials of refractive indices, $μ_1$ and $μ_2$ and R is the radius of curvature of the curved surface of the lenses, then the focal length of the combination is
